La descarga está en progreso. Por favor, espere

La descarga está en progreso. Por favor, espere

PROGRAMACIÓN (2).

Presentaciones similares


Presentación del tema: "PROGRAMACIÓN (2)."— Transcripción de la presentación:

1 PROGRAMACIÓN (2)

2 Términos de programación
Sentencia (expression): es la mínima unidad de un programa que realiza una acción Print(“Hola que tal”) var_x = 5.0 X = X + 1

3 Términos de programación
Variable: un elemento donde se puede almacenar cualquier valor variable1 = 5 (variable tipo int) variable2 = 5.0 (variable tipo float) variable3 = “Hola” (variable tipo string)

4 Términos de programación
Declaración de variables: antes de usar por primera vez una variable, declaramos de qué tipo es (entero, flotante, cadena, etc) En python no hay que declarar las variables En otros lenguajes como C++ sí: int pepito = 4; float numero5 = 7.3;

5 Términos de programación
Asignación de variable: asignamos un valor a la variable En python hay que asignar un valor a la variable la primera vez que se usa: Var_xy = 3 pepito34 = input()

6 Términos de programación
Operador: un elemento o símbolo que corresponde a una operación lógica o aritmética Aritméticos = * / ** % // Booleanos and or not Comparación > < == != >= <=

7 Términos de programación
Constante: un elemento con un valor lógico o aritmético fijo: 5.7 “Hola que tal” 7 True (con mayúscula la primera) False (con mayúscula la primera)

8 Términos de programación
Comentario: texto incluido en el código fuente para información, pero no se ejecuta ni visualiza al ejecutar En python los comentarios se escriben: Una sola línea: # Texto del comentario Varias líneas: “”” Texto del comentario”””

9 Entrada / salida de datos
Entrada: comando input() var_x = input(“Introduce un número: “) Salida: comando print print(“El número introducido es: “,var_x) ¡¡Cuidado con el tipo de datos que usas (string, float, integer)!!

10 ESTRUCTURAS DE CONTROL
Son sentencias que permiten controlar el flujo del programa: Hacer una cosa u otra según una condición Hacer algo repetidamente hasta que se cumpla una condición Repetir una acción cierto número de veces La parte a ejecutar va identada (sangría con la tecla TAB)

11 Condicional: IF Hace algo si la condición es cierta (True)
if numxy == 7 : print (“Acertaste, es el “,numxy) else : print (“No acertaste, prueba otra vez”) Las sentencias a ejecutar tienen que estar identadas (sangría a la derecha) Se usan if, elif y else

12 Repetición condicional: while
Hace algo repetidamente hasta que se cumpla la condición numero = 0 while numero < 10: print(“Siguiente término: “, numero) numero = numero +1 print (“Se acabó”) Las sentencias a ejecutar tienen que estar identadas (sangría a la derecha) Puede llevar también un else

13 Repetición : for Hace algo repetidamente un cierto número de veces determinado por la función range for contador in range(0,10,1) print (“Siguiente término: “, numero) print (“Se acabó”) Las sentencias a ejecutar tienen que estar identadas (sangría a la derecha) Puede llevar también un else


Descargar ppt "PROGRAMACIÓN (2)."

Presentaciones similares


Anuncios Google